1. The first rule to consider when choosing a hobby for a child is to ask the child what he wants to do himself. When choosing, do not resist and do not take into account the opinion of relatives, friends, neighbors, the prestige and image of the section chosen by the child. After all, only a child knows better what he wants.
2. Create an idea for the child about the possible options for classes, try attending classes to get acquainted, wake up with the child at rehearsals in different circles, watch videos of children’s performances, this will help expand the circle of their own ideas about what he wants to do. Because it shapes his future life, character and future.
3. Play a game with your child: “What are the children of the world doing?” make cards that show all the possible hobbies of children. These photos can be found on the Internet. And let the child tell you his opinion on each card. To the question:
Did I enjoy doing the same thing?
What do I have that will help or hinder in this matter?
How will this case help me in my adult life?
How can I, as an adult, tell my children about my hobby?
4. Offer the child a choice of four or five options for sections or circles, this will allow the child to feel his own responsibility, provide self-respect and once again emphasize his personal significance and adulthood.
5. Let the child try himself. So, we formulate the following rule as follows: “Six months to search for your favorite things.” In order for the child to feel the influence of any section or circle, it is worth giving the child a try to attend these classes at least five times, to introduce the child to the atmosphere and leader. And then everything will be decided, and, by the way, the child will explain to you why he wants or does not want to join this circle.
6. Fantasize with your child on the topic: “I will become the best …… ..”. This can be done, even in the form of a drawing, invite the child to imagine a situation where he has already achieved significant success in his studies and let him illustrate this on paper.
7. The following rule can be conditionally called: “The historical search for the roots of a hobby in the family.” Try to ask grandparents with your child about what they did in childhood, what they liked to do. Such an excursion into one’s family tree will form a certain identification with relatives in the child and help to decide.
8. Watch your child carefully, quite often, what a child does in his spare time can become his favorite thing. If a child always runs, you should think about athletics, if a child takes a pencil in his hand anyway, then try an art studio, whether he beats out the rhythm with a stick – you are in a music school.
9. Support each child’s choices, but don’t choose for them. After all, quite often what we impose on our children is our unfulfilled childhood dream. And parents, investing all their strength and all means, are trying to realize their dream at the expense of the life of their child.
10. The main rule is that a hobby for a child should be enjoyable. She should wait with interest and inspiration for the next lesson, rejoice at the meeting, success, on her own, without any violence, devote time to her favorite business. Only in this case the choice is made correctly. And it makes no difference whether the child will do this for six months or half a lifetime, the main thing is that he be happy.
